Rakesh Jhunjhunwala, a master stock investor and an Indian business magnate was born on July 5, 1960, in a Rajasthani family in Mumbai. He managed his portfolio as a partner in his wealth management firm called ‘Rare Enterprises.’ He was popularly known as the ‘Warren Buffett of India’ and the ‘Big Bull of India.’
Rakesh got the nickname ‘Big Bull’ due to his bullish outlook on India’s growth. He worked as the chairman of Hungama Digital Media Entertainment and Aptech. Stocks from organisations like Star Health, Nazara Technologies, Tata Motors, Agro Tech Foods, Canara Bank, Escorts, Rallis India, and Titan are among Jhunjhunwala’s inventory. Additionally, he had invested in several startups. He also served on the board of several organisations. In December 2021, he invested in India’s cheapest airline, Akasa Air.
On August 14, 2022, India lost its ‘Big Bull’ after he suffered a cardiac arrest. The Big Bull survived through his wife, Rekha Jhunjhunwala and their three children.

This is the guiding principle of Smart Brevity, a communication formula built by Axios journalists to prioritize essential news and information, explain its impact and deliver it in a concise and visual format. Now, the co-founders of Axios have created an essential guide for communicating effectively and efficiently using Smart Brevity - think Strunk and White's Elements of Style for the digital age.
In SMART BREVITY: The Power of Saying More with Less, Axios co-founders Jim VandeHei, Mike Allen, and Roy Schwartz teach readers how to say more with less in virtually any format. They also share communications lessons learned from their decades of experience in media, business and communications.

Jim VandeHei is the co-founder, CEO and Chairman of Axios, a media company focused on breaking news and invaluable insights across business, politics, technology and the world. Before Axios, VandeHei co-founded and was CEO of Politico, the media company that upended and revolutionized political and policy journalism in Washington, New York, and Europe.
Mike Allen is a co-founder of Axios and Politico, where he created the Playbook franchise and helped build the company for its first decade.
Roy Schwartz is the co-founder and President of Axios.

Cecelia Ahern was born and grew up in Dublin. Her novels have been translated into thirty-five languages and have sold more than twenty-five million copies in over fifty countries. Two of her books have been adapted as films and she has created several TV series.
She and her books have won numerous awards, including the Irish Book Award for Popular Fiction for The Year I Met You.
She lives in Dublin with her family.

Rick Rubin is a nine-time GRAMMY-winning producer, named one of the '100 Most Influential People in the World' by TIME and 'The most successful producer in any genre' by Rolling Stone. He has collaborated with artists from Tom Petty to Adele, Johnny Cash to Red Hot Chili Peppers, Beastie Boys to Slayer, Kanye West to The Strokes, System of a Down to Jay-Z.
